Kings Mountain

City in southwestern North Carolina, 45 km/28 mi west of Charlotte; population (1990 est) 8,800. It manufactures textiles. Kings Mountain National Military Park is 11 km/7 mi to the south, in South Carolina.

Kings Mountain

Lone ridge crossing the South Carolina–North Carolina border southwest of Gastonia, North Carolina; height 320 m/1,040 ft.

Kings Mountain National Military Park, 24 km/15 mi northeast of Gaffney, South Carolina, was the site of an important defeat of the British on 7 October 1780, said by some to have marked the turning point in the American Revolution.

The Overmountain Victory Trail, along a Revolutionary War route from Abingdon, Virginia, ends here. The park is headquartered in Kings Mountain, North Carolina.
